Output f6fc8388043af2e29630d8c85d6a7df4e942ac255b4f6128daa796fb3c0f67b6:37

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ffe63d36a60b7b0e02088daf63e3a1068584425 OP_EQUAL
address
37XPExBnD5b2CSRr7eAqKwpU8A9VAGvQqe
transaction
f6fc8388043af2e29630d8c85d6a7df4e942ac255b4f6128daa796fb3c0f67b6
spent
true